Transaction

11a9e3b039b7399c76505649f93351f8972bbf58034178813cd710954570485d

Summary

In Block200278
TimeFri, 26 May 2023 21:02:45 UTC
Total Input2284.47104526 Nebula
Total Output2339.47104526 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
768524 Confirmations2339.47104526 Nebula
Raw Transaction